Anyways, we use a LOT of the Vicks in our house with 3 kids that is a standard thing to have around here; but did you know you can make your very own Vicks Shower disk? Even better… LOVE the smell of Vicks in the shower if I have a cold.. so don’t forget to bookmark this before the Cold Season rolls around :0)’
This is what you need…..
- Baking soda
- Water
- Essential oils: eucalyptus, rosemary, and lavender.
- Muffin tin
- Muffin liners
This is how to make this:
1) Add baking soda to a mixing bowl. Updated to add – I don’t really measure. Maybe 2-3 cups?
2) Slowly add water until you’ve made a thick paste. Updated to add: add just a little water a time. You’ll want the mix to feel like putty.
3) Add 15 drops of each essential oil.
4) Spoon in to a muffin tin, and let sit out for 12-18 hours. You can also bake these, but I just left them out overnight.
5) Pop them out of the paper liner, plop it in your shower, and let the essential oils steam away your stuffy nose. Edited to add: put them anywhere on the floor of the shower; it doesn’t matter where!
